Abstract

The invention provides a charging pile abnormal awakening determination method, a prompting method and a prompting device, and relates to the technical field of automobiles. The determining method comprises the following steps: acquiring the charge state of the charging pile and the charge state of the power battery; determining whether the power battery meets preset conditions according to the charge state and the charge state; if the preset conditions are met, determining that the electric automobile has abnormal wake-up conditions, controlling the electric automobile to be powered down as a whole, and reporting first preset data of the electric automobile after stopping charging to the cloud platform. According to the technical scheme, the abnormal fault of quick charge awakening is detected autonomously, and timely coping is performed, so that the problem of power deficiency caused by long-time abnormal dormancy of the whole vehicle is avoided.

Background
In the prior art, the low-voltage and under-voltage faults of the electric automobile are common faults, part of charging station equipment in the market is updated slowly, part of charging piles cannot be disconnected to be quickly charged and awakened after quick charging is finished, the whole automobile cannot sleep, the electric quantity of a 12V storage battery is exhausted after a period of time, the whole automobile is subjected to low-voltage and under-voltage power failure, the whole automobile cannot be started normally, an external 12V low-voltage power supply is required to be connected in a lap joint mode, and time and cost are wasted.

The invention provides a method for determining abnormal awakening of a charging pile, a prompting method and a device for determining abnormal awakening of the charging pile aiming at the problem of abnormal dormancy of the existing electric automobile.
As shown in fig. 1, an embodiment of the present invention provides a method for determining abnormal wake-up of a charging pile, which is applied to an electric vehicle, and includes:
step 100, acquiring the charge state of a charging pile and the charge state of a power battery;
step 200, determining whether the power battery meets preset conditions according to the charge state and the charge state;
step 300, if the preset condition is met, determining that the electric vehicle has abnormal wake-up condition, controlling the whole electric vehicle to be powered down, and reporting first preset data of the electric vehicle after stopping charging to the cloud platform.
In the embodiment, whether the power battery meets the preset condition is determined according to the charging state and the charging state, whether the electric automobile has abnormal wake-up conditions is determined, data is reported to the cloud platform, and traceability of subsequent data is achieved. The vehicle end has the advantages that the abnormal fault of quick charge awakening is automatically detected, and timely coping is carried out, so that the whole vehicle is prevented from being in power shortage due to long-time abnormal dormancy; the invention also discloses a charging pile fault recording method based on cloud platform data sharing, which is used for marking and recording the charging pile fault problem, prompting customers in time, guiding the customers to operate correctly and reducing the trouble and complaints caused by low-voltage power shortage.
Optionally, the preset condition includes: a first preset condition or a second preset condition after the charging of the charging pile is finished;
wherein, the first preset condition is: determining the charging state as a fault state, and continuously receiving a first wake-up signal of the charging pile for a first preset time period;
the second preset condition is: and determining that the charging state is a non-fault state and the charging state is a full charging state, and continuously receiving a second wake-up signal of the charging pile for a second preset time period.
In this embodiment, the first preset condition is: after the charging of the charging pile is finished, determining that the charging state is a fault state, and the quick charging wake exists for 10min (calibratable); the second preset condition is: after the charging of the charging pile is finished, determining that the charging state is a non-fault state and the state of SOC=100%, and the quick charging wake exists for 10min (calibratable); if the preset condition is met, determining that the electric automobile has abnormal wake-up conditions, determining that the electric automobile is invalid in wake-up, guiding the whole automobile to be powered down and dormant normally, and simultaneously sending a fast-charging wake-up abnormal flag bit to a cloud platform, wherein the cloud platform can be a vehicle-mounted intelligent remote control Terminal (TBOX).

As shown in fig. 2, the embodiment of the invention further provides a method for prompting abnormal wake-up of a charging pile, which is applied to a cloud platform and includes:
step 400, receiving first preset data sent by an electric automobile, and determining position information and fault information of a charging pile; the first preset data comprise the position information of the electric automobile and the information of the wake-up abnormal flag bit;
step 500, acquiring the working state of the charging pile for determining the position information and the fault information;
and 600, sending a prompt message to the terminal according to the working state.
In this embodiment, the cloud platform receives the first preset data and verifies a locking problem charging pile; the first preset data comprise charging awakening abnormal faults and positioning information; and the cloud platform determines and marks the fault problem charging pile according to the position information and the working state of the fault information charging pile, and sends a prompt message to the terminal.
Optionally, according to the working state, sending a prompt message to the terminal, including:
when charging starts, a prompt message of abnormal awakening of the charging pile is sent to a terminal; or,
and after the charging is finished, sending prompt information of disconnecting the charging pile to the terminal.
Specifically, when a user uses a marked charging pile to rapidly charge an electric automobile, a mobile phone application program (APP) pops up a prompt window to prompt a client that the charging pile has abnormal awakening fault, and the user immediately disconnects a rapid charging gun after the rapid charging is finished so as to avoid the power shortage of a 12V storage battery; after the quick charging is finished, the quick charging gun is not pulled out and the duration time exceeds 10min, and the cloud platform pushes a prompt message of ' the quick charging is finished, please disconnect the quick charging gun in time ' to avoid the power shortage of the 12V storage battery ' to the mobile phone APP.
Optionally, acquiring the working state of the charging pile for determining the position information includes:
and if the working state of the charging pile for determining the position information is the non-working state, the working state of the charging pile for determining the position information is acquired again. Here, accomplish real-time supervision charging pile operating condition's purpose, prevent that the charging pile from breaking down in the use, the problem of unaware.
Optionally, after determining the position information of the charging pile, the method further includes:
the position information and the fault information of the charging pile are sent to a maintenance platform;
and after receiving the maintenance success signal sent by the maintenance platform, re-acquiring the fault state of the charging pile.
In the embodiment, after the cloud platform locks the fault charging pile, the position information and the fault information of the charging pile are sent to a maintenance platform, and here, a fault maintenance request is sent to a charging pile manufacturer or an operator to prompt the maintenance as soon as possible; after receiving the maintenance success signal sent by the maintenance platform, namely after the maintenance of the charging pile manufacturer, the fault mark can be eliminated by operating the charging pile after the maintenance of the charging pile manufacturer, or the fault mark can be eliminated by the cloud platform.
Specifically, as shown in fig. 3, the present invention further provides a network architecture, where the network architecture includes: the specific connection relationship of the whole Vehicle Controller (VCU) (or other quick charging control units), the vehicle-mounted intelligent remote control Terminal (TBOX), the monitoring platform, the charging APP (charging application program) and the charging pile is shown in FIG. 3.
Specifically, a Vehicle Controller (VCU) (or other control units for controlling a quick charging function) is used for detecting quick charging and awakening, the VCU is used for interactively guiding a vehicle to perform quick charging with a charging pile, when the VCU detects that the vehicle is in fault or the quick charging is fully charged and then the quick charging pile is finished, but the charging pile continues to output the quick charging and awakening duration time is longer than 10 minutes, the VCU judges that the charging pile has an awakening abnormal fault, the VCU guides the vehicle to normally power down and sleep, meanwhile, a quick charging and awakening abnormal flag bit is sent to a vehicle-mounted intelligent remote control Terminal (TBOX), the TBOX uploads fault information and positioning information to a cloud platform (monitoring platform), the cloud platform transmits the information to the charging platform, the charging pile is searched and confirmed through the charging platform, on one hand, the charging platform marks the fault problem of the charging pile, when a user starts the charging pile, the charging APP timely reminds the user of the problem of the charging pile and timely disconnects the charging gun after the charging is finished, on the other hand, the charging gun information is timely sent to a manufacturer or an operator, and the responsibility side is timely prompted to maintain the fault after the maintenance is normal, and the fault mark can be clearly found.
In summary, the technical scheme of the invention detects the abnormal wake-up fault problem of the charging pile, prompts the risk problem of the customer on the one hand, and timely informs the charging pile manufacturer to timely troubleshoot the problem on the other hand; at present, the market does not have the function in the vehicle type of selling, the development of the function is helpful for guaranteeing the vehicle demands of clients and improving the user experience.
